The Uses of FLUNIXIN MEGLUMINE
Cyclooxigenase inhibitor. Anti-inflammatory; analgesic; antipyretic
Definition
ChEBI: A pyridinemonocarboxylic acid that is nicotinic acid substituted at position 2 by a 2-methyl-3-(trifluoromethyl)phenylamino group. A relatively potent non-narcotic, nonsteroidal analgesic with anti-inflammatory, anti-endotoxic and anti-pyretic properties; sed in veterinary medicine (usually as the meglumine salt) for treatment of horses, cattle and pigs.
General Description
Flunixin is classified under the group of non-steroidal anti-inflammatory drugs (NSAIDs).
Properties of FLUNIXIN MEGLUMINE
| Melting point: | 136.6-137.4 °C |
| Boiling point: | 378.7±42.0 °C(Predicted) |
| Density | 1.403±0.06 g/cm3(Predicted) |
| solubility | H2O: freely soluble |
| form | solid |
| pka | 5.82(at 25℃) |
| color | off-white |
| Stability: | Stable. Incompatible with strong bases, strong oxidizing agents. |
